Clean Energy Integration

MentorsTBD
Overview & Objectives

MFIs are interested in becoming a channel for clean energy products - such as solar home systems, water purifiers, or improved cookstoves. With international partners like barefoot power, dlight, or MicroEnergy Credits, or local partners like Grameen Greenway or HUL, MFIs need a way to take orders and hand off data to appropriate partners for order-fulfillment, warranty management, and after-sales service. Integrating a single customer view including their financing of specific clean energy products.

Description
  1. Build a module that extends loan product definition to include specific physical product ordering - e.g. a clean energy loan associated with a specific solar product. Create a daily batch process to send data in JSON or XML to appropriate third party system (e.g. MEC Tracker). Extend this to include "down payments" on the product purchase - i.e. only partially financed.
  2. Build a supplier ordering/invoice & financial reconciliation process and transfer funds directly to "Supplier Account" upon fulfillment of order.
  3. Create reports on aging of orders, fulfillment timing, and geographic spread.

GSoC 2014 - Data Import/Export feature

...

MentorsTBD
Overview & Objectives

Right now Mifos X contains core client management functionalities including tracking basic demographic information, know your customer information, document management, and survey collection through data tables. As financial institutions serving the poor begin to offer a more in-depth and diverse range of financial inclusion products, the need for more robust client management and in-depth client understanding has grows. Their core system needs to provide more and more CRM-type functionality that complement the portfolio management and financial/social reporting the Mifos X provides.

This project will work to deliver the initial set of customer relationship management functionalities including a module for tracking inquiries, complaints

Description

This module will have a request management functionality. A request can be of 2 types: Complaints and Service Requests. Each request must be against a customer and optionally against an account of the customer. Each request will go through a simple workflow.

Actions that can be performed on a request:

Assign -> will change status to "assigned"

Start Work --> will change status to "in progress"

Close --> will change status to "closed" (with a sub-reason code)

At each step user can enter comments.

The customer summary screen will have a link to view the requests of the customer - along with a summary and current status - with option to click-through to get the complete history of each request.

Helpful Skills 
Impact

Deepening the client relationship and ensuring fair, responsible, and transparent financial services to the poor is a core piece of the industry's roadmap for financial inclusion. Providing customers the ability to voice their concerns and feedback about the services they're receiving provides a simple yet powerful tool to protect the client. Empowering the financial institution with the ability to track these inquiries and overall maintain a more holistic relationship tracking entire lifecycle of their clients gives them a much better ability to understand their clients and respond to their needs with appropriately designed services and products.

Scaling MifosX to serve 2 million+ customer accounts (MOVE TO FINERACT)

MentorsTBD
Overview & Objectives

This project's goal is to create an Amazon Cloud formation template for Mifos deployments at large Organisations. We would measure how we scale, with concrete scenarios and hard numbers, and produce documentation about this helping organization who are evaluating Mifos.

We would also try to identify and fix performance bottlenecks in the MifosX and the community app codebase

Description

You would be creating a Cloud formation template on AWS for a sample high performance Mifos setup. The setup would include

  • Approximately 5 web servers (Apache) on medium EC2 instances fronted with a load balancer
  • Approximately 5 Tomcats servers on large EC2 instances fronted with a load balancer
  • Multi Az extra Large RDS
  • Distributed in memory cache environment

You would then use Jmeter (or a tool of your choice) to create realistic data and run and benchmark performance on this setup. Based on the figures, we would make fixes to either to the MifosX / Community app codebases to fix any identified performance bottlenecks and then carry out multiple iterations of tweaking the Cloud formation template to achieve best performance.

JPOS Integration - Point of Sale Cash Out

MentorsTBD
Overview & Objectives

Integrate MifosX with an opensource Point of Sale (POS) called JPOS.

Description

Use case would be to get a debit transaction (cash withdraw from checking account) thru the POS device /local runtime with 2FA.  In India, the ability to get cash out through a point of sale network is provided for under RBI regulations. In production there will likely need to be an intermediate "Merchant Acquisition" or "Payment Processor" in between a single POS and MifosX Instance, but this could be abstracted out as a payment gateway only (primarily data mapping). The implementation target is the ability to do a 2 factor authentication on a POS device running JPOS (emulator ok), input account number (via some simple method), then be able to do a (cash-out) account withdrawal in real time to the MifosX account. Additional use cases would be to implement a transaction for payment for goods. i.e. enter specific goods, then do payment from MifosX account to Merchant Account (probably also in Mifos).
